/*! convert GSMTAP channel type to RSL channel number + Link ID
|
||||
* \param[in] gsmtap_chantype GSMTAP channel type
|
||||
* \param[out] rsl_chantype RSL channel mumber
|
||||
* \param[out] link_id RSL link identifier
|
||||
*/
|
||||
void chantype_gsmtap2rsl(uint8_t gsmtap_chantype, uint8_t *rsl_chantype,
|
||||
uint8_t *link_id)
|
||||
{
|
||||
switch (gsmtap_chantype & ~GSMTAP_CHANNEL_ACCH & 0xff) {
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_TCH_F: // TCH/F, FACCH/F
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= RSL_CHAN_Bm_ACCHs;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_TCH_H: // TCH/H, FACCH/H
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= RSL_CHAN_Lm_ACCHs;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_SDCCH4: // SDCCH/4
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= RSL_CHAN_SDCCH4_ACCH;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_SDCCH8: // SDCCH/8
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= RSL_CHAN_SDCCH8_ACCH;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_BCCH: // BCCH
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= RSL_CHAN_BCCH;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_RACH: // RACH
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= RSL_CHAN_RACH;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_PCH: // PCH
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_AGCH: // AGCH
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= RSL_CHAN_PCH_AGCH;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
case GSMTAP_CHANNEL_PDCH:
|
||||
*rsl_chantype = GSMTAP_CHANNEL_PDCH;
|
||||
break;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
*link_id = gsmtap_chantype & GSMTAP_CHANNEL_ACCH ? 0x40 : 0x00;
|
||||
}
